Manna Gum Retreat by Tiny Away sits in the serene countryside of Cudgee, only a mere 8-minute drive from the Iconic Great Ocean Road and a 50-minute drive from the world-famous Twelve Apostles, Port Campbell. 
Just 17 minutes from Warrnambool, explore local highlights like Warrnambool Wildlife Encounters, the roaring Wangoom Falls (in winter), and the Freckled Duck Artisan Bakery in Allansford. Warrnambool's foreshore and Lake Pertobe offer beaches, cafés, BBQs, boat rentals, mini golf, markets, and adventure playgrounds. For a scenic coastal drive, head along the Great Ocean Road to see stunning cliffs, wild surf, and attractions like Childers Cove, Bay of Islands, Loch Ard Gorge, and the Twelve Apostles. Our local recommendations:  - Deep Blue Hot Springs Warrnambool invites you to relax in the therapeutic waters of natural geothermal springs, a truly indulgent and restorative experience. - Logans Beach Whale Watching Platform offers an unparalleled perspective to witness Southern Right Whales during their annual migration between June and September each year. - Twelve Apostles is a must-see attraction with a collection of majestic limestone stacks in the Southern Ocean, forming an iconic natural wonder along the Great Ocean Road. - At Flagstaff Hill Maritime Village, history comes alive in a captivating display of historic buildings, shipwreck tales, and a vivid portrayal of life in a 19th-century coastal village. - Tower Hill Wildlife Reserve is a haven for native Australian flora and fauna nestled within the region's iconic volcanic landscape. It offers bushwalks, the opportunity to see emus, and an information centre. - Further Afield, but worth the trip, is the UNESCO World Heritage-listed site of Budji Bim, a national park and cultural center that showcases ancient volcanic formations, wetlands, and cultural tours of the park are available. Food Scene - Cheese World café (5330 Great Ocean Road, Allansford) offers local cheese, wine, and food for picnics. - Freckled Duck Artisan bakery & cafe (1/39 Ziegler Parade, Allansford) serves specialty coffee & baked goods. - Bojangles Pizza (Liebig Street, Warrnambool) offers gourmet pizzas; ask for pizza dough for kids to play with. - The Pavilion (Viaduct Road, Warrnambool) serves delicious meals with a bay view; start your walk on the promenade from here. - Timboon Railway Shed Distillery is where you can savor locally crafted spirits and explore the surrounding area, including a beautiful rainforest walk starting from the distillery. Parks & Nature - Camperdown -Timboon rail trail, offers a picturesque journey through bushland and rainforest. - Mount Noorat is a dormant volcano boasting a 160m deep intact crater and unparalleled views of South-Western Victoria. - Tower Hill Wildlife Reserve is a haven for native Australian flora and fauna nestled within the iconic volcanic landscape of the region. - Hopkins Falls is a stunning natural attraction in South-Western Victoria known for its cascading waters and picturesque surroundings. - Warrnambool’s scenic foreshore offers leisurely strolls along its foreshore promenade, offering stunning views of Lady Bay and opportunities to relax at beachfront cafés. - Alan Marshall Memorial Discovery Trail is a rugged path leading to the summit of Mount Noorat, providing experienced hikers with scenic vistas of the surrounding landscape. Experience the vibrant arts and culture scene in South-Western Victoria: - Warrnambool Art Gallery hosts a diverse range of events and exhibitions. - Lighthouse Theatre in Warrnambool, features theater, dance, music, comedy, and cabaret. - The Port Fairy Folk Festival is a premier event celebrating folk music held annually on the Labour Day long weekend. - Enjoy family-friendly activities, films, and markets at the Summer Fun Festival organized by the Warrnambool City Council during late December and January.
